Show Notes
Today I had the pleasure of interviewing my legal history professor at Carolina Law, John V. Orth about his short story Self-Defense (14 Green Bag 2D Autumn 2010). Orth, who is well known for his more traditional legal scholarship, has made a powerful venture into fiction. The story, which begins by describing an ordinary daily dog-walk, leads its reader into deep ponderings about the state of American law and society.
